Tuesday, March 23, 2010 8 pm @Enemy 1550 N. Milwaukee Ave. 3rd fl suggested donation

Performance by: Seijiro Murayama (drums, Japan/France), Aaron Zarzutzki (electronics), Dan Fandino (electronics), Brian Labycz (electronics), Ayako Kato (dance)

*Ayako performs with Murayama & Labycz for the evening

Ayako Kato: Don't miss! Upcoming Tuesday, March 23, I will be performing trio with Seijiro Murayama (percussion), Brian Labycz( modular synth) @ Enemy 1550 N. Milwaukee 3rd fl from 8 pm. Seijiro is currently living in Paris and originally from Japan. He is going to present his solo in the evening also. Hope to see you there!
